Dive into the vibrant night scene of Sugbo Mercado, Cebu City's premier food park where local flavors burst to life under festive string lights. Experience the tantalizing aromas and diverse tastes from vibrant food stalls while mingling with a lively crowd of food lovers. Whether you're craving traditional Filipino dishes or innovative eats, Sugbo Mercado offers a sensory feast for travel enthusiasts eager to savor authentic Cebuano nightlife blended with community spirit. Let the warm night air, communal tables, and inviting booths stir your appetite for unforgettable culinary adventures!
